Points A, C and Q are collinear. Q is between A and C. AQ = 4x - 2, QC = 5x + 10, and AC = 80.

Solve for x.

Step-by-step explanation:

To solve for x, we need to set up an equation using the given information. Since Q is between A and C, the sum of AQ and QC should equal AC. So we set up the equation (4x - 2) + (5x + 10) = 80. Simplifying this equation, we have 9x + 8 = 80. Subtracting 8 from both sides, we get 9x = 72. Finally, dividing both sides by 9, we find that x = 8.
